The Recipe: A Fusion of Flavors

The core of the Adalynn Buldak Carbonara Ramen recipe involves a simple yet effective fusion of two distinct flavor profiles: the fiery, umami-rich Buldak ramen and the creamy, savory richness of carbonara sauce. While the exact proportions vary across different interpretations of the recipe seen on TikTok, the general process typically involves:

  1. Cooking the Noodles: The Buldak ramen noodles are prepared according to the package instructions.
  2. Sauce Integration: A generous amount of carbonara sauce is added to the cooked noodles. The amount used depends on personal preference regarding creaminess and intensity of flavor.
  3. Optional Additions: Many users add additional ingredients to customize their bowls, such as cheese, bacon, or other protein sources. This step contributes significantly to the recipe's versatility.
  4. Final Touches: The finished dish often incorporates garnishes like green onions or black pepper for an added aesthetic appeal and flavor complexity.

The Appeal of the Trend

The recipe's success on TikTok can be attributed to several key factors:

  • Simplicity: The core recipe is remarkably easy to replicate, requiring minimal culinary skills and readily available ingredients.
  • Visual Appeal: The creamy carbonara sauce contrasted against the fiery red of the Buldak noodles creates a visually striking dish that is highly appealing in short-form video content.
  • Flavor Combination: The marriage of spicy and creamy flavors offers a satisfyingly complex taste experience, appealing to a broad range of palates.
  • Community Engagement: The #BuldakCarbonaraRamen hashtag on TikTok fosters a sense of community, allowing users to share their versions, variations, and experiences with the recipe, further propagating its popularity.

Beyond the Trend: Food and Social Media

The Adalynn Buldak Carbonara Ramen trend is a perfect example of how social media platforms, especially TikTok, can significantly impact food trends. These platforms offer a powerful means of disseminating recipes, fostering culinary creativity, and driving consumer demand for specific products. The ease of sharing, the visual nature of the medium, and the capacity for interactive engagement contribute to the virality and longevity of such trends. It is noteworthy that the recipe's success isn't just about the taste; it's about participation in a shared culinary experience.
